Darts

Two weeks ago, I was at Wendy's place in Tlusticé (1/2-way bet. Prague & Plsen), as I am inclined to do from time to time 'cos it's nice. Hearing that I was a keen sports enthusiast, her parents invited me to enter a darts contest at one of the local country pubs. It was a typical old-fashioned, country hospoda, decorated with yester-year flotsam and jetsom. Very pleasant.
There were about 15 competitors in the darts tournament, including me, Wendy, Martín and Helena Kaššová. One of the local gentlemen players was one of the tallest men in the world -  he was at least 7-foot-5.  Would make Timmy look like a hobbit. 
After a couple of local ales,  the contest began, and I was drawn to play Wendy's dad. 
Great! ..I must point out that he is the owner of approximately 100 darts champion trophies which proudly line their dining room wall. 'Nuff said.  So, suffice it to say, my tournament was off to a bad start. He casually wiped the board with me.
But it did get better...My next opponent was an innocuous looking middle-aged woman with a badly dyed 'do'.
"Hmph," I snorted. "This old bird is chicken-feed. I shall crush her mercilessly with my dart wang! hahahahahaha-haa!!!!!!" (well, loose quote..)
Turns out however, that she was not too bad. Not too shabby at all in fact. Turns out that she was Czech national darts champion last year...and 8th best woman in the entire world the year before.. In fact, it was a huge honour to watch her play, let alone play her one on one.
So then my focus was immediately turned to the comsumption of more beer and local yum-yum liquor, (yes, I was destroyed completely if you want to know.. the darts, that is - the drink was fine), and Wendy's dad actually went on to win the whole competition. Sweet as. So, quite a nice little experience.
